FusionProtFeatures for NPEPPS_FAM117A


check buttonMain function of each fusion partner protein. (from UniProt)
HgeneTgene
NPEPPS

P55786

FAM117A

Q9C073

Aminopeptidase with broad substrate specificity forseveral peptides. Involved in proteolytic events essential forcell growth and viability. May act as regulator of neuropeptideactivity. Plays a role in the antigen-processing pathway for MHCclass I molecules. Involved in the N-terminal trimming ofcytotoxic T-cell epitope precursors. Digests the poly-Q peptidesfound in many cellular proteins. Digests tau from normal brainmore efficiently than tau from Alzheimer disease brain.{ECO:0000269|PubMed:10978616, ECO:0000269|PubMed:11062501,ECO:0000269|PubMed:17154549, ECO:0000269|PubMed:17318184,ECO:0000269|PubMed:19917696}.
